Rapid Response: Why take on a turnaround, w/Magic Leap’s Peggy Johnson

Magic Leap's CEO Peggy Johnson opens up about her leadership transition from Microsoft to a struggling startup, emphasizing the value of diversity and inclusion in leadership roles. She delves into the transformative role of augmented reality during the pandemic and its potential to revolutionize industries such as healthcare.

  • Tech Acceleration

    The COVID-19 pandemic has significantly accelerated the adoption of technologies like augmented reality (AR), pushing them into the spotlight for many industries. highlights how AR, once overlooked by many CEOs, is now in demand as companies seek innovative solutions to bring teams together and solve complex problems 1. She explains that the technology is not just about creating hardware but aligning it with real-world business needs, as demonstrated by Magic Leap's collaboration with Brainlab for surgical training 1.

    Practical Uses

    Real-world applications of AR technology are transforming industries by providing innovative solutions for training and visualization. notes that Magic Leap's headset allows users to interact with digital content, offering practical uses like factory inspections and healthcare training 2. This capability is crucial for industries that require precise and interactive visualization, such as healthcare, where AR can simulate complex procedures for training purposes 3.

    Enhancing Connection

    AR technology offers a unique opportunity to enhance human connection, especially in a world where digital tools often lead to isolation. believes that AR can recreate the feeling of being present in meetings, providing a more immersive experience than traditional video conferencing 4. She stresses the importance of considering the human side of technology, ensuring that it augments rather than replaces human interactions 4.
